On Friday, May 15th, 2026 Greater Grays Harbor, Inc. hosted our annual GGHI Leaders’ Banquet & Business Recognition Awards at Quinault Beach Resort & Casino. It was a wonderful evening celebrating the outstanding businesses, organizations, and individuals who help make Grays Harbor such a strong and vibrant community.

Congratulations to our 2026 Award Winners:

• Larry Burgher – Ambassador of the Year
• Timber Tails K9 – Best Dressed Table
• Game Freaks – Small Business of the Year
• Ascensus Specialties – Large Business of the Year
• Timber & Targets – New Business of the Year
• YMCA of Grays Harbor – Non-Profit of the Year
• Grays Harbor PUD – Government/Municipality of the Year
• Quinault Nation Enterprises – Greater Grays Harbor, Inc. Member of the Year

How the Award Winners are Determined:

At the start of each year, GGHI pushes out a community-wide business and organization nomination survey where anyone can submit who they think is deserving of each award. These nominations are then collected, their GGHI Membership status is confirmed, and the final gathering of nominees are placed into a second survey. This survey is then sent to the entire GGHI Membership who can cast their votes on who they think is the most deserving. The survey can be taken once by every employee at a GGHI Member business/organization. The results of the survey will then determine the top four nominees per category who are recognized and celebrated prior and during the Leaders’ Banquet before the winner is announced to the crowd and invited on stage to accept their award.

To determine the GGHI Ambassador of the Year, the GGHI staff gather together and cast their votes on who has not only recognized our organization in a positive fashion within the past year, but who has also stepped up to assist with ribbon cuttings, Business After Hours, and membership support.

Finally, the Best Dressed Table is voted upon by guests at the Leaders’ Banquet and announced during the event.
